Originally Posted by brians91formula
^ Are they expensive to turbo ?
A solid manifold is about 1000 bux, the engine management is 1200, turbo is over 1000, ID1000 injectors is like 450, pump is 100 - it's not cheap, thats for sure. I'd say its about the same as doing a LS1 really

I'd have to assume the record holder didn't last long lol.

The 500whp s2k you spoke of - I'd bet he did a 2 or 3mm head gasket while doing the headstuds. OR is running meth injection. The reason I say that, is these motors run 11:1 compression - would be a lot of detonation with the amount of boost needed for 500whp
